### Action item: Harrowfield gateway buffering

During the outage, the Harrowfield telemetry gateway dropped readings from roughly forty tractors because its in-memory buffer had no overflow policy. Owner for the fix is the Fieldwire team: add disk-backed spill, cap retention at six hours, and alert when the buffer exceeds half capacity. Target is two sprints out. Progress will be reported at this sync until closed. Design notes, capacity math, and the review checklist are being tracked on the internal page:

runbook for yahop-tajep: https://jenkins.olvarqstack.internal/settings

## Roof terrace door — known issue

Welcome to Pellbright House. The roof-terrace door on level six has a warped frame and jams in damp weather; a replacement is scheduled next quarter. Please do not force it — pull the handle upward slightly while pushing, and it should release. If it sticks completely, do not prop the fire door open; call the facilities desk instead. The terrace keypad remains active despite the jam, and the current entry code is shown below.

turnstile pass: bdg-YEOZLM-79341408

Alert: BaselineDriftDetected. Heads up — the static-analysis baseline file for the Marrowgate release branch has drifted from what's checked in. Usually this means someone suppressed new findings locally and forgot to commit, or the scanner version bumped and re-fingerprinted old issues. Either way, the release gate will block until the baseline is regenerated and reviewed. Please don't hand-edit the file; use the regen script so suppressions stay auditable. The regeneration steps and sign-off checklist live on the internal page below.

wiki page, kahog-hahig: https://vault.zemvargrid.internal/display/deploy/repo/settings/merge_requests/job/settings/6f3b933774dbc5320a4daa18

# Shuttle-Bus Gate — Hartfen Campus

The shuttle-bus gate on the north perimeter serves the hourly loop between Hartfen Campus and the Dunmore Park satellite office. Reception staff must verify the driver's manifest before raising the barrier, and log each departure in the gate register. The barrier keypad accepts the current rotation code only; never share it with passengers. The code for this week is listed below.

door code, hahag-tagef: bdg-OAWSKZ-89993088